Product description
475:
The 475 series is a fast-acting type brick fuse for over-current protection. As the fast-acting characteristics these fuses can resist inrush current. The 475 series fuse is mainly apply to primary protection on SMD PCB.
General Description : 475 SMD fuse for the small size and good electrical performance reliability and quality he solder-free design provides excellent on-off and temperature cycling characteristics during use and also makes our SMD fuses more heat and shock tolerant than typical brick fuses.
Main Characteristics :Brick fuse; Fast-Acting(F)
Standard :UL-248-14
Materials :Body: Ceramic ; End Caps:Copper plated with silver
Operating Temperature :-55℃ to +125℃
Stock Temperature :+10℃ to +60℃; Relative humidity:≤75% yearly average ; Without dew, maximum 30 days at 95%
Vibration Resistance :24 cycles at 15 min. each (60068-6);10-60Hz at 0.75mm amplitude;60-2000Hz at 10g acceleration
Soldering Parameters :260℃.≤10 sec (Wave Soldering); 300℃.≤2 sec (Hand Soldering)
Soldering Peak: 260℃. 10 sec. ; 280℃. 5 sec. (IEC 60068-20)
